Failure in Project: 3903 (Run 2546, Clone 1, Gen 6) at 54% with ERROR 0x77. I think I've had similar error(s) in this project before.

Running on Windows XP Professional Version 2002 Service Pack 2 on Intel(2) Core(TM)2 CPU T5600 @ 1.83GHz - 1GB of RAM

I run two FAH console clients each in it's own directory. One is Machine ID: 1 and the other is Machine ID: 2. This failure was on Machine ID: 2. I believe I've seen this failure before but didn't take the time to document it.

Not that we can draw any conclusions yet, but one other person has sent home results from that WU, which appears to have been an EUE very early in the process. So, it is possibly a bad WU. I think I would only have concern about my equipment if it was happening fairly frequently.
